Detailed Engineering Specifications

Built to exacting engineering tolerances, this Nylon stock sheet provides a reliable foundation for demanding industrial components. Its 0.546" thickness, combined with a 42" length and 20" width, ensures consistent performance in applications requiring high tensile strength and excellent abrasion resistance. Nylon's inherent properties, including good chemical resistance and low coefficient of friction, make it suitable for gears, bearings, wear pads, and custom fabricated parts where durability and precision are paramount. This material is processed to meet strict quality standards for predictable machining and long service life.

Common Mistakes & How to Avoid Them

❌ Mistake✅ Correct Approach
Using standard cutting tools not designed for plastics.Employ carbide-tipped or specialized plastic-cutting tools to prevent melting or chipping of the Nylon.
Over-tightening fasteners in machined Nylon components.Utilize appropriate torque settings and consider using washers to distribute load, as Nylon can deform under excessive pressure.

⚠️ Engineering Warnings

  • Avoid prolonged exposure to strong acids or bases.
  • Consider potential for moisture absorption, which can affect dimensional stability in humid environments.
